Output 3c58fed99b0ecd1f80e247c35288b1fcc88e3879597b9e3ab3f93adfb48ca603:33

value
179504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 790ffda0d77a9aeea228eea6e8eb251c3fb70f49 OP_EQUAL
address
3Cj8qozWTfoEM5r887SLATRFUd7aCP5EbL
transaction
3c58fed99b0ecd1f80e247c35288b1fcc88e3879597b9e3ab3f93adfb48ca603
spent
true